#47BBCD Color
#47BBCD is rgb(71, 187, 205) in RGB, hsl(188, 57%, 54%) in HSL, and about cmyk(65%, 9%, 0%, 20%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Moonstone (#3AA8C1),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.01.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#47BBCD Channel Values
How #47BBCD bre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 71 · G 187 · B 205 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 188° · S 57% · L 54%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 188° · S 65% · V 80%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 65% · M 9% · Y 0% · K 20%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.27:1 vs white · 9.26: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#47BBCD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#47BBCD?
#47BBCD is a mid-tone teal — rgb(71, 187, 205) in RGB and hsl(188, 57%, 54%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Moonstone (#3AA8C1),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.01.
What is the RGB value of #47BBCD?
#47BBCD is rgb(71, 187, 205) — red 71, green 187, and blue 205 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#47BBCD?
#47BBCD converts to approximately cmyk(65%, 9%, 0%, 20%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#47BBCD be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#47BBCD scores 2.27:1 against white and 9.26: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#47BBCD as a CSS color keyword?
No. #47BBCD is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kturquoise (#00CED1) at a CIE76 distance of 14.73, which is visibly different.
